Subject: Key rotation ahead of the user-module split

Hi plugin folks,

Quick heads-up: we're carving the user module out of the Brindlewick monolith next sprint, and that means rotating credentials for the new Accountlet service. Old keys stop working Friday. Nothing else changes in the plugin API surface, promise. Update your config before then and you're golden. For testing against the staging Accountlet endpoint, use the key below.

gateway credential: vxb3-o9a

Team — load test on the Pinefold checkout flow runs Thursday, 02:00 UTC, staging only. Contractor notes: do not touch the staging payments stub during the window; it's pinned to a fixed-latency profile so results stay comparable to last quarter. Target is 400 orders/min sustained for 45 minutes, p99 under 900ms. Dashboards are linked in the runbook. Report anomalies in the release channel, not DMs. All results must reference the build under test, identified by the token below.

trace token, bagag-kawep: htk6_d2d45a

Quick heads-up on Pinwheel UI versioning: we cut a minor release every sprint, and anything touching component props needs a changeset file in the PR. No changeset, no merge — the bot will nag you. Majors are rare and go through the design council first. The full policy, with examples of what counts as breaking, lives on the internal page below.

wiki page, bahip-yahip: https://grafana.qirvanlabs.corp/browse/display/projects/cc3a1b9dbfc9